Fletcher Longstaff is an approved conveyancer on the Newcastle Building Society mortgage panel, authorised to handle legal work for one of the North East’s most established mutual financial institutions. Formed in 1980 from the merger of the Grainger (founded 1861) and Newcastle Permanent Building Societies (founded 1863), Newcastle Building Society brings over 160 years of community-focused banking to the mortgage market. As the first UK organisation to receive Mutual Value Measurement Accreditation, they demonstrate comprehensive commitment to community benefit and regional development throughout the North East.

Newcastle Building Society Regional and National Coverage

Newcastle Building Society operates from their Cobalt Business Park headquarters with high-street branches across the North East region, while their specialist mortgage products are available nationwide through professional intermediaries. This dual approach combines deep regional knowledge with broader market access, and our panel status enables us to support their customers whether they’re purchasing locally in Newcastle, Sunderland, and Middlesbrough, or accessing their products through brokers anywhere in England and Wales.

Newcastle Building Society Mortgage Range

We handle all types of Newcastle Building Society mortgage transactions

Newcastle Building Society offers a carefully curated range of mortgage products designed to serve community needs and complex lending situations that larger institutions might decline. Their portfolio includes residential mortgages for owner-occupiers, specialist buy-to-let products, and comprehensive shared ownership mortgages launched in 2022 for first-time buyers and those with affordability constraints. Recent expansions include extending their shared ownership lending to for-profit providers and maintaining a range of rates despite their smaller scale, all while preserving their mutual values and commitment to manual underwriting for individual circumstances.
